

The Emergence of Fractional Roles in Executive Hiring
In recent years, the concept of fractional work has revolutionized executive hiring. With various types of fractional roles now available, CEOs can creatively bring executive-level expertise into their teams. Fractional hiring offers both cost savings and flexibility, enabling CEOs to access strategic and tactical insights from experienced leaders without a hefty investment. But how do you determine if a fractional executive is the right choice for your business?
Let’s explore five key functional areas within an organization and examine scenarios where a fractional executive might be beneficial.
Chief Financial Officer (CFO)
A fractional CFO might be suitable if:
- Your business model is straightforward.
- Complex accounting issues are minimal.
- The number of customers or transactions is limited.
- There’s little disparity between your income statement and cash flow statement.
A fractional CFO can oversee basic financial analysis, modeling, gradual system implementations, and occasional fundraising events. They can also support a gradually growing team as the company scales.
Chief People Officer (CPO)
Consider a fractional CPO if:
- Your HR manager or director needs supervision for professional growth.
- Your junior HR team requires strategic leadership.
- You’re building an HR team from scratch and need foundational support.
A fractional CPO can serve as an advisor or coach to the executive team, providing experienced leadership and strategic direction.
Chief Marketing Officer (CMO)
A fractional CMO may be a good fit if:
- You have a generalist with strategic inclinations but limited executive experience.
- Junior marketing leaders need coordination but not a full-time leader.
A fractional CMO can provide extra marketing support for milestones like product launches or events. They offer strategic guidance as the business pivots or expands into new markets.
Chief Revenue Officer (CRO)
A fractional CRO might be necessary if:
- Your sales operation is complex.
- You primarily target senior buyers.
- Your junior sales team needs deal support.
A fractional CRO can help translate the sales process for new segments while maintaining existing ones. They offer strategic leadership, especially if your business isn’t yet at the scale to require a full-time sales leader.
Chief Product Officer (CPO)
A fractional CPO could be beneficial if:
- You need a new high-level product roadmap.
- Mid-level product management leaders need guidance.
- You’re tackling product-market fit challenges.
As your product complexity increases or you expand into new segments, a fractional CPO can provide the strategic expertise needed to guide an evolving team and leadership group.
By understanding the specific needs and scenarios where fractional executives can add value, CEOs can make informed decisions about incorporating fractional roles into their leadership teams.
